Job description

We are seeking an experienced, hands‑on Director of Software Engineering to lead, scale, and actively shape a high‑impact engineering team responsible for critical platform transformation and network monitoring capabilities.

In this role, you will take full end‑to‑end ownership of core engineering initiatives—driving our modern architecture strategy (.NET Core 9+, distributed systems, cross‑platform performance), fostering AI‑assisted development workflows, and leading high‑performing software engineers. Crucially, this is a hands‑on leadership role: you will remain directly engaged in the technical work, actively contributing to the product codebase, shaping system architecture, and co‑authoring the strategic product roadmap alongside product management.

YOUR TASKS

Technical Strategy & Hands‑on Contribution

  • Active Technical Contribution: Contribute directly to the product codebase, core architecture design, and technical proof‑of‑concepts, leading by example in clean code and modern engineering practices.
  • Roadmap & Product Co‑Ownership: Partner closely with product management to define, refine, and execute the product and technical roadmap.
  • AI & Modern Tooling: Validate and champion AI‑assisted development workflows (evaluating tooling, prompt engineering, and code validation standards) within the team's daily coding workflow.
  • Architecture & Standards: Ensure rigorous quality, security, and performance standards across high‑throughput backend services while making pragmatic build‑vs‑buy decisions.

Initiative & Delivery Ownership

  • Own end‑to‑end delivery of strategic engineering programs: scope, timeline, quality, and stakeholder alignment.
  • Drive technical initiatives from current build phases through full production deployment.
  • Establish robust governance frameworks, quality gates, and decision‑making processes across teams.
  • Navigate cross‑functional dependencies, eliminate blockers, and manage scope deliberately to balance velocity with delivery discipline.

Team Leadership & Culture

  • Build, scale, and mentor a world‑class engineering organization comprising software architects, .NET developers, and domain specialists.
  • Refine hiring strategies to recruit top‑tier talent adept at modern programming practices and AI‑assisted engineering.
  • Foster a culture of technical experimentation balanced with operational discipline, continuous learning, and knowledge sharing.

Stakeholder Management

  • Align engineering, product, and executive leadership on technical priorities, roadmap execution, and resource allocation.
  • Translate complex technical architectural concepts into clear business value for executive stakeholders.
YOUR PROFILE

Must‑Have Qualifications

  • Experience: 15+ years of total software engineering experience, with 8+ years in engineering leadership positions (Director, Head of Engineering, or Senior Engineering Manager).
  • Hands‑on Leadership: Strong desire and ability to remain hands‑on with code, system design, and technical problem‑solving alongside people management.
  • Delivery Track Record: Proven experience directing large‑scale technical transformations, platform extractions, or complex system migration programs.
  • Team Building: Demonstrated success in scaling engineering teams—hiring, coaching, performance management, and career development.
  • Architectural Judgment: Deep technical background in compiled languages and distributed systems, with the ability to make sound architectural trade‑offs under tight constraints and ambiguity.
  • Business Acumen: Ability to connect technical roadmaps to business outcomes and communicate effectively with non‑technical executive leadership.

Nice‑to‑Have Experience

  • Background in legacy modernization, language/framework migrations, or large‑scale refactoring.
  • Hands‑on familiarity with modern AI coding t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Cursor, Claude).
  • Experience or background in compiled/high‑performance systems languages (e.g., Rust, C++, .NET/C#, or Delphi).
  • Domain experience in B2B software, network/IoT monitoring systems, infrastructure tools, or time‑series data platforms.
